Deadly Posted September 28, 2017 Share Posted September 28, 2017 Worth noting that the Levenmouth area committee funded the Astro at bayview, so no big outlay for EF to get the pitch installed. They may have had some costs (Liam will know) but the vast majority was paid for by council money. Given balwearie has recently been upgraded I'd guess we'll get no council money and would have to fully fund the installation ourselves. Only real slots of interest for users would be 6-9(ish) Monday - Friday (maybe even Thursday) through the winter months. I'd like to think the board would consult with the community groups that would potentially use it before going with a field of dreams approach of "If we build it, they will come". I much prefer grass, but if the board identified that it would be beneficial in the long term then I'd grin and bear Astro. 0 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
